Urban redevelopment and business regulation are critical aspects of fostering economic growth and revitalizing cities. Detroit, known for its industrial decline and urban blight, has been undergoing a resurgence in recent years, while Indonesia, as a rapidly developing nation, faces its own challenges in urban development and business regulation. By examining the experiences of these two regions, valuable lessons can be learned to create sustainable and inclusive growth in urban areas. In Detroit, once a symbol of America's industrial prowess, urban decay and population decline have plagued the city for decades. However, concerted efforts by local government, businesses, and community stakeholders have transformed Detroit into a hub for innovation and urban renewal. Key to this transformation has been the implementation of business-friendly policies and regulations that attract investment and foster entrepreneurial activity. Similarly, Indonesia, with its diverse and growing economy, is facing the challenge of balancing economic development with social and environmental sustainability. As the country experiences rapid urbanization, there is a pressing need to ensure that business regulations support the growth of industries while safeguarding the interests of local communities and the environment. One key lesson that Detroit can offer Indonesia is the importance of creating a conducive regulatory environment for businesses to thrive. By streamlining bureaucratic processes, reducing red tape, and providing incentives for investment, cities can attract both domestic and foreign businesses, creating job opportunities and driving economic growth. Moreover, Detroit's experience with urban redevelopment highlights the significance of community engagement and participation in the decision-making process. Involving residents, business owners, and other stakeholders in urban planning and development projects can ensure that the needs and concerns of all parties are taken into account, leading to more sustainable and inclusive growth. In conclusion, the experiences of Detroit and Indonesia underscore the importance of business-friendly regulations and sustainable urban redevelopment in driving economic growth and revitalizing cities. By learning from each other's successes and challenges, both regions can work towards creating vibrant, resilient, and prosperous urban environments for current and future generations.
